Re: Re: Grundlegende Frage zum Packetmanagement
On 18.Dec 2004 - 18:22:14, Console One wrote:
Kannst du deinen MUA auch so einstellen, dass er References nicht
kaputt macht und immernoch sind deine deutlich Zeilen länger als 72
Zeichen.
> > Klaro, man apt-get (Aktion source) und man dpkg-buildpackage helfen da
> > weiter. Du solltest dir aber im Klaren darüber sein, dass du das bei
> > jedem update des Pakets neu durchführen musst.
> >
> wie schaut des jetzt in der Realität aus???
> zuerst zieh ich mir die sourcen
> apt-get source packetname
Korrekt
> dann configuriere und kompiliere ich neu. Die änderungen werden dann
> im Sourcenverzeichnis unter ./debian/changelog gespeichert
Falsch, irgendwas hast du da falsch erklärt oder verstanden. Ich denke
du willst mit den Debian-Optionen das Paket konfigurieren? Dann
brauchst du das nicht vorher zu tun, alles was du machen musst ist
apt-get source und danach in das Verzeichnis wechseln und
dpkg-buildpackage aufrufen.
> dann führe ich "dpkg-buildpackage -rfakeroot -uc -b" aus und ich bekomme die .deb datei, die
> ich dann mit dpkg -i neues-packet.deb installiere
> stimmt das so ????
Mit obigen Änderungen ja.
> wenn ich jetzt "apt-get update && apt-get upgrade" ausführe wird
> dann diese relativ umfangreiche Prozedur automatisch
Nein.
> durchgeführt???? oder muss ich aufpassen was ich upgrade, um nicht
> die passend, kompilierten, bereits installieren packete zu
> überschreiben??
Genau.
> Oder bleibt mir eine erneute Prozedur erspart, indem
> das system bei einen upgrade mit "apt-get upgrade" eine
> neukompilierung automatsch mit den änderungen aus der alten
> ./debian/changelog durchführt????
Nein. debian/changelog ist eine Textdatei. Ein ganz normales
Changelog. Änderungen zwischen Original-Sourcecode und dem
debian-angepassten Sourcepaket stehen in $paket-$version.diff.gz.
Vielleicht solltest du fürs erste mal beschreiben welche Pakete dir
misfallen?
Andreas
--
Be cautious in your daily affairs.
Reply to: